Saturday, 30 April’s second semi-final promises to be a blockbuster as the top two sides in the DStv Premiership – Mamelodi Sundowns and Royal AM – lock horns at the Chatsworth Stadium, also at 19:00.

The date for the Nedbank Cup final has not been confirmed at time of publishing.

The winner of the tournament will book themselves a place in the CAF Confederation Cup next season.

However, should Mamelodi Sundowns or Royal AM lift the trophy, they are already likely to have secured a place in either the CAF Champions League (Mamelodi Sundowns) and/or the CAF Confederation Cup (Royal AM).

Nedbank Cup winner will bank R7 million

Although not confirmed, it may be a case of the runner-up being awarded that CAF place on offer, making the result of the TTM v Marumo Gallants tie of utmost importance.

The winner of this season’s Nedbank Cup will also take home a cool R7 million in prize money, with the beaten finalist banking R2.5 million.
